Democratic Party MP, Albana Vokshi on Wednesday denounced the change of the lock of the office of the Democratic League of Women in the headquarters of the Democratic Party. She directly accused Lulzim Basha as the man who ordered their change, in order to obstruct the work of the DP Re-establishment Commission.
Vokshi told reporters that MP Lulzim Basha broke down the doors and replaced the locks.
She stressed that in this office there are materials belonging to this organization, which does not depend on the leadership of the Democratic Party, as it is a partner organization.
Vokshi considered such an action as anti-statutory and criminally punishable.
“I am here with the ladies members of the PD Re-establishment Commission. Today they had decided to hold a meeting with the Democratic Women’s League, Tirana, at the PD headquarters. I am trying the office key and I want to inform you that MP Basha has broken down the doors and replaced the locks. In this office is located a large part of the Democratic League of Women and here I am not talking about personal items“, She said.
Considering it a violent act, the Democratic MP said that it was committed without her knowledge.
She accused Lulzim Basha that in cooperation with Edi Rama they can not occupy the headquarters of the Democratic Party, as the latter is the home of all Democrats.
Vokshi, addressing him with the status of deputy, reminded Lulzim Basha that on December 11 he was dismissed by 4,446 delegates of the National Assembly.
“This seat belongs to all Democrats. Neither Lulzim Basha nor Edi Rama have the opportunity to hinder the will of the Democrats“, She said.
